Where to Find the Prom Boutique Experience

As the new year rolls around, senior girls have already started their mission to find the perfect prom dress… or at least I have. There are dozens of places around Connecticut that hold gorgeous gowns, but some stand out from the rest.

For starters, Dynamite Designs in Wallingford has numerous styles and a large range of sizes. The store holds designers from Sherri Hill to Jovani. Although these brands do end up on the pricey side, the boutique also has dresses from private companies with less of a hefty price tag. Whether you’re looking for a slim fit or a big ball gown, it’s all there. 

The shop is organized in a way where prom dresses are on the right side of the door when you walk in (smaller sizes against the front wall and larger sizes toward the middle), homecoming and other occasion dresses toward the left, and dressing rooms in the back.

This company is by appointment only so each client has their own stylist who can help pull dresses based on wants and needs. Appointments typically run about an hour in length, but this can be flexible.

If appointments are simply not for you, I would recommend Mariella Creations in Rocky Hill. There are stylists that will help pull any styles and lace up dresses even though no formal call or email will be needed before entering the store. Although this is a bridal shop, there is a wall with prom dresses that do not disappoint. This shop holds some of the same brands as Dynamite Designs, like Jovani, but it also holds Collette, Color Dress, Favani and so much more. 

These dresses are only on shelves in one size, but Mariella Creations can order any other size and color, given that the dress company makes that style. This boutique does have its own seamstress for measurements to make sure the client has a perfectly fitted dress and are well prepared to fix any alterations needed.
As one of the largest prom stores in Connecticut, Atiana Boutique is a popular one to go to and never seems to fail. With over thirty brands to choose from and fifteen style options based on aesthetics, Atiana holds a dress for someone to strut into a venue with. There is no appointment necessary for any prom shopping, but the option is always open. Almost every junior and senior at least needs to take a peek at what the store has to offer. 

Although festivities are a few months away, finding the perfect dress may take longer than expected, so do not wait too long to explore options at any of these boutiques.
